roughly Which is the appropriate tech stack for your online business? will cowl the most recent and most present opinion not far off from the world. achieve entry to slowly correspondingly you perceive capably and accurately. will addition your data cleverly and reliably
The MEAN and MERN stacks have been launched in 2013. Since then, each applied sciences have turn into widespread amongst builders. Just lately, the demand for each stacks has elevated considerably within the cellular app improvement area. As a result of? As a result of the vary of flexibility of each applied sciences unlocks a excessive stage of digital potential for cellular app improvement firms.
With the conclusion of the potential, firms wanting to construct cellular and internet functions have began to think about the MEAN and MERN stacks for utility improvement. Nonetheless, they’re additionally confused about selecting one of many expertise stacks to make use of for his or her cellular app improvement and internet improvement initiatives.
Due to this fact, on this article, we’ll clarify a very powerful variations between the MEAN and MERN stack in order that firms can simply select one between the 2.
MEAN Stack vs MERN Stack when it comes to definition
MongoDB, Categorical (.js), Angular, and Node (.js) collectively type a MEAN stack. The expertise stack is used to construct the digital utility.
- MongoDB Doc Database
- Categorical (.js) -Node.js internet framework
- Angular (.js) – client-side JavaScript framework
- Node (.js) – Java Script runtime setting
MongoDB, Categorical(.js), React(.js) and Node(.js) to make the complete MERN tech stack. MERN’s utility improvement service supplier is closely embracing the expertise stack to implement sturdy cellular and internet functions.
- MongoDB- Doc Database
- Categorical (.js) -Node.js internet framework
- React (.js): A client-side JavaScript framework
- Node (.js): JavaScript runtime setting
MEAN vs MERN Stack when it comes to work
These are the working parts of MEAN separated with MERN to higher perceive the distinction between the 2.
MEAN work parts
- Angular.js – That is the highest of the MEAN stack that permits MEAN builders to embed superior dynamic operations into HTML tags. Angular is an entire framework used for Entrance-end wants.
- Categorical.js and Node.js – Each JavaScript parts are on the server stage. Node.js is the runtime setting through which the Categorical.js framework runs. Builders can use highly effective fashions like URL routing, HTTP request dealing with, and responses with Categorical.js.
- MongoDB: It’s the database that works seamlessly with Angular, Categorical and Node processing and storing data with none issues.
MERN work parts
- React.js – is the front-end framework utilized by builders to create lovely parts that present a high-quality person expertise. With minimal code, you possibly can unlock complicated front-end necessities.
- Categorical.js and Node.js – React.js seamlessly connects to Categorical.js options and powers the applying seamlessly. Node.js takes care of the server-side runtime setting.
- MongoDB: It’s the database that provides the convenience of working with React, Categorical and Node. For instance, JSON constructed into React.js could be handed to an Categorical.js server and saved in MongoDB.
MEAN vs MERN: Market share
Each MEAN and MERN have a robust presence available in the market. Though all the pieces stays the identical in each tech stacks, solely Angular and React change.
- React.js is utilized by 42% of builders worldwide as of 2022
- Angular is utilized by 20.3% of builders worldwide as of 2022
It appears Angular is slowly eyeing the market and React is cornering the market sooner. React.js is extra widespread amongst builders. Due to this fact, the MERN stack has a broader market than the MEAN stack.
Determine 1 Fountain
MEAN vs MERN: execs and cons
Constructing functions with the MEAN and MERN stack has been very simple. It’s due to the pliability it gives throughout improvement. Right here is the comparability of execs and cons of each applied sciences.
AVERAGE Execs and Cons
MEAN stack utility improvement service suppliers have explored the MEAN stack to its full potential to construct sturdy functions. Nonetheless, there are additionally downsides to the expertise.
See the benefits and drawbacks of the MEAN stack.
Execs of MEAN Stack
- Cross-platform method to improvement
- Workflow Administration Instruments
- Information aggregation websites
- interactive boards
- Direct integration of parts as JSON
- The facility of Angular and Categorical collectively
MEAN Stack Cons
- Efficiency points in massive scale options because of the nature of JavaScript
- Enterprise and server logic can undergo with spaghetti code
MERN Stack Execs and Cons
Equally, there are an a variety of benefits to hiring MERN stack builders.
Benefits of MERN Stack
- sooner improvement
- Simple code switch to a different framework
- Value efficient answer with prepared instruments
- Actual-time improvement is versatile and simple
MERN Stack Cons
- Handbook code additions have an effect on efficiency
- Not appropriate for top finances initiatives.
- Excessive competitors making it troublesome to rent MERN stack builders
MEAN vs. MERN: error prevention
Error dealing with is an important operation for builders. Each applied sciences are environment friendly in their very own model.
Nonetheless, MEAN beats the MERN stack because of the energy of Angular. Angular makes use of Typescript, which is a robust programming language. In distinction, MERN makes use of JavaScript with a mixture of HTML.
MEAN vs MERN when it comes to safety
By way of safety, we can not say that one is profitable over the opposite. Each applied sciences work with MongoDB, which is a non-relational database. The database is safe sufficient to protect person information.
MEAN vs MERN Stack: use circumstances
When to decide on the MEAN and MERN stack is likely one of the most essential queries for companies.
- Select the MEAN stack when your focus is on growing Angular-based apps to construct cloud-native apps.
- Select the MERN stack in case your focus and expertise is with React.js as a result of the MERN stack is nice for JavaScript-based utility improvement.
Most important functions created with MEAN and MERN Stack
Whether or not you employ the MEAN and MERN stack, it’s able to creating revolutionary functions. Check out the most effective apps constructed with the MEAN and MERN stack.
- Youtube
- flickr
- Forbes
- tumblr
- PaymentTm
- Fb
- What’s the app?
From social media apps to running a blog and finance apps, MEAN and MERN are nice tech stacks for constructing apps for quite a lot of industries.
Conclusion
MEAN and MERN are virtually comparable tech stacks, with the principle distinction being that MEAN makes use of Angular and MERN makes use of React. We imagine that MEAN can be utilized to construct large-scale enterprise functions because of the energy of Angular. Nonetheless, MEAN also can help you obtain the identical factor. Error dealing with is best in MEAN; nonetheless, each applied sciences are extremely safety environment friendly because of the existence of MongoDB. So if you wish to construct a pure JavaScript utility, select the MERN stack. In any other case, go to the MEAN stack.
frequent questions
Q1. Which stack is best, MEAN or MERN?
MEAN and MERN are very highly effective expertise stacks. Nonetheless, MEAN is best when it comes to error dealing with. Nonetheless, there isn’t any clear winner. It is determined by your online business necessities.
Q2. Which one is in demand, MEAN stack or MERN stack?
MEAN is hottest for large-scale enterprise-grade architecture-related functions. Against this, MERN may be very widespread for constructing smaller functions. Due to this fact, it’s famous to the enterprise necessities.
Q3. What are some great benefits of the MERN stack?
- sooner improvement
- Simple code switch
- Financial
- improvement in actual time
This fall. What are some great benefits of the MEAN stack?
- Workflow Administration Instruments
- interactive boards
- information aggregation web site
- Angular Energy
Q5. Which tech stack is best?
Each MEAN and MERN are widespread with builders. Each have their very own use circumstances; nonetheless, each are able to assembly any enterprise requirement.
I hope the article very practically Which is the appropriate tech stack for your online business? provides perspicacity to you and is helpful for additive to your data